Invention Application
US20170003972A1 DATA PROCESSING SYSTEMS 审中-公开
数据处理系统

  • Patent Title: DATA PROCESSING SYSTEMS
  • Patent Title (中): 数据处理系统
  • Application No.: US15197666
    Application Date: 2016-06-29
  • Publication No.: US20170003972A1
    Publication Date: 2017-01-05
  • Inventor: Robert Martin ElliottVatsalya Prasad
  • Applicant: ARM Limited
  • Applicant Address: GB Cambridge
  • Assignee: ARM Limited
  • Current Assignee: ARM Limited
  • Current Assignee Address: GB Cambridge
  • Priority: GB1511694.0 20150703
  • Main IPC: G06F9/38
  • IPC: G06F9/38
DATA PROCESSING SYSTEMS
Abstract:
A data processing system has an execution pipeline with programmable execution stages which execute instructions to perform data processing operations provided by a host processor and in which execution threads are grouped together into groups in which the threads are executed in lockstep. The system also includes a compiler that compiles programs to generate instructions for the execution stages. The compiler is configured to, for an operation that comprises a memory transaction: issue to the execution stage instructions for executing the operation for the thread group to: perform the operation for the thread group as a whole; and provide the result of the operation to all the active threads of the group. At least one execution stage is configured to, in response to the instructions: perform the operation for the thread group as a whole; and provide the result of the operation to all the active threads of the group.
Public/Granted literature
Information query
Patent Agency Ranking
0/0